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"comprehensive preparation for"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the thoroughness of preparation for a specific event, task, or situation. Example: "The course offers comprehensive preparation for the upcoming certification exam."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"comprehensive preparation for", ensure that the subsequent context clearly outlines what specific area is being thoroughly prepared for. For example: "comprehensive preparation for the upcoming audit".
Common error
Avoid using "comprehensive preparation for" when the actual preparation is only partial or covers limited aspects. Ensure the level of preparation genuinely matches the claim of being comprehensive.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"comprehensive preparation for" functions as a noun phrase, typically serving as the subject or object of a sentence or clause. It highlights the thoroughness of actions undertaken to get ready for something. Ludwig examples confirm its role in describing meticulous planning.

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
thorough groundwork for
Emphasizes the foundational aspect of the preparation.
extensive planning for
Highlights the planning stage as a key part of a comprehensive approach.
complete readiness for
Focuses on the state of being fully ready.
in-depth preparation for
Stresses the depth and detail of the preparation.
elaborate arrangements for
Focuses on detailed and complex arrangements made beforehand.
full-scale preparation for
Suggests a large and complete effort.
detailed anticipation of
Emphasizes the detailed thought and foresight involved.
meticulous provision for
Highlights the careful and precise nature of the preparation.
painstaking arrangements for
Emphasizes the effort and care taken in making the arrangements.
all-inclusive preparation for
Suggests the preparation covers all possible aspects.
FAQs
What does "comprehensive preparation for" generally mean?
It refers to thorough and complete planning and groundwork done in anticipation of a future event, task, or situation.
How can I replace "comprehensive preparation for" in my writing?
You can use alternatives such as "thorough groundwork for", "extensive planning for", or "complete readiness for" depending on the context.
Is there a difference between "thorough preparation" and "comprehensive preparation"?
While both terms indicate a high degree of preparation, "comprehensive preparation" suggests an even broader and more all-encompassing approach than just "thorough preparation".
When is it appropriate to use "comprehensive preparation for" in a sentence?
Use it when describing actions taken to ensure that all possible aspects of a task or event have been considered and addressed in advance. For example, in project management or risk assessment.
